I have seen APIs and examples hosting dashboards in a web app. Using these or otherwise, can we programmatically export dashboard into a PNG (or any image)?
Anonymous
AFAIK, it is not possible to export dashboard into a PNG or any image, not to mention any Programmatical API. May I know why you'd like the dashboard images? If to integrate the images to your application, there's a feature embedding dashboards which has more interactions than images.
Anyway, you can submit your request at Power BI Ideas and vote it up.
